Jets Want Pro Bowler Back After 9 Years Away From NY
- Jets target veteran linebacker Demario Davis as a potential free-agent addition this off-season.
- The Jets reportedly target a reunion with Demario Davis, who played for New York earlier in his career.
- Jets may pursue Will McDonald’s role but want the rookie to succeed, keeping the pass rusher under consideration for the lineup.
- The report also mentions the Jets could sign an offensive guard to replace potential losses on the line.
- Davis had a standout 2025 season with 143 tackles, heightening his appeal as a veteran presence.
- Davis previously played for the Jets earlier in his career and then spent eight seasons with the Saints.
- If Davis hits the market, he would bring veteran leadership and positional versatility to the Jets' defense.
